Indirect determination of molecular chlorine by fourier transform infrared spectrometry.

چکیده

Nowadays, Fourier transform infrared (FT-IR) spectrometry (both extractive and open-path techniques) is widely used for the detection of air pollutants because the method is fast, reliable, and nondestructive. It is capable of detecting simultaneously all compounds except non-infrared active homonuclear diatomic molecules. Molecular chlorine gas has many anthropogenic sources, including water treatment plants, chemical production facilities, ceramic brick industries, and paper production processes, and it can also be formed in marine environments by reactions with sea salt particles. Various sensors have been applied to detect chlorine, including chemical sensors based on semiconductor metal oxides. Mass spectrometry also can be used for the determination of halogen molecules at atmospheric pressure. A mist chamber and ion chromatographic detection has been employed to detect molecular chlorine indirectly at the parts per trillion (ppt) level. Spectroscopic techniques (e.g., ultraviolet (UV), Raman) are also capable of measuring molecular chlorine directly. An artificial chlorine cloud was investigated by Edner et al. by the differential absorption LIDAR (light detection and ranging) method. Fourier transform infrared spectrometry has already been used to detect a homonuclear diatomic molecule. Larsen and co-workers measured the concentration of oxygen in a gas cell by determining the concentration of ozone produced upon UV irradiation of the sample. The authors established a linear correlation between the concentration of oxygen in the original sample and the concentration of ozone produced by photolysis of the sample. The aim of the present work was to investigate whether it is possible to detect chlorine molecules by means of FT-IR spectrometry as predicted by Hanst. If successful, a new analytical method can perhaps be developed based on this investigation.
